Did you know that Sigmund Freud, often referred to as the father of psychoanalysis, proposed the theory of the unconscious mind and the Oedipus complex? His work revolutionized the field of psychology by exploring the role of the subconscious in shaping human behavior. Another influential psychologist, B.F. Skinner, is known for his research on operant conditioning, which involves shaping behavior through rewards and punishments. His work laid the foundation for modern behaviorism and the study of reinforcement. Jean Piaget, a Swiss psychologist, is renowned for his theory of cognitive development in children. He identified stages of mental development, from infancy to adolescence, and highlighted the importance of interaction with the environment in shaping learning processes. Carl Jung, a contemporary of Freud, introduced the concept of the collective unconscious and archetypes in his work on analytical psychology. He emphasized the role of symbolism and myth in understanding human consciousness and the unconscious mind. Finally, Albert Bandura's social learning theory proposed that individuals learn through observation and imitation of others. His research on modeling behavior and self-efficacy has had a significant impact on understanding how people acquire new skills and behaviors. These psychologists have made lasting contributions to the field of psychology, shaping our understanding of the human mind and behavior in diverse ways.
